Pyanodons Post Processing


Post-processing steps for Pyanodons modpack. Overhauls the technology tree to make sure prerequisites are set based on unlocked recipes.

Internal
8 days ago
1.1
46.0K

b "Error loading mods" while game start after Py Post-processing enabled

1 year, 6 months ago
(updated 1 year, 6 months ago)

UPDATE: Self solved. Bob's Power mod conflicts.

Do I need install some unwritten dependencies MOD? Or conflicted something?

Failed to load mod "pypostprocessing": pypostprocessing/prototypes/functions/data_parser.lua:713: attempt to call method 'add_fluid_fuels' (a nil value)
stack traceback:
pypostprocessing/prototypes/functions/data_parser.lua:713: in function 'add_generator_recipe'
pypostprocessing/prototypes/functions/data_parser.lua:457: in function 'parse_item'
pypostprocessing/prototypes/functions/data_parser.lua:165: in function 'parse_recipe'
pypostprocessing/prototypes/functions/data_parser.lua:116: in function 'run'
pypostprocessing/prototypes/functions/auto_tech.lua:34: in function 'run'
pypostprocessing/data-final-fixes.lua:144: in main chunk

Installed mod:
Auto Research 5.2.1
Bob's functions Library mod 1.1.5
Bob's Mining mod 1.1.3
Bob's Power mod 1.1.5
Factorio Library 0.11.2
Factorio Standard Library 1.4.7
Helmod: assistant for planning your base. 0.12.12
Module Inserter (Non-conflict version) 5.2.5
Orphan Finder 1.1.3
Pyanodons Coal Processing 2.0.0
Pyanodons Coal Processing Graphics 2.0.0
Pyanodons Fusion Energy 2.0.0
Pyanodons Fusion Energy Graphics 2.0.0
Pyanodons HighTech 2.0.0
Pyanodons HighTechGraphis 2.0.0
Pyanodons Industry 2.0.0
Pyanodons Raw Ores 2.4.0
Pyanodons Raw Ores Graphics 2.0.0
Squeak Through 1.8.2
Time Tools (+game speed +clock combinators) 2.1.44
Water Well (pump free water from the ground) 1.1.2
What is it really used for? 1.6.0
YARM - Resource Monitor 0.8.207

1 year, 6 months ago

i have the same issue

1 year, 6 months ago

but i dfo not have bo's power so i don't know what mod is conflicting :(

1 year, 6 months ago
(updated 1 year, 6 months ago)

for me the issue is related to that line in the data parser :

function data_parser:add_recipe_result_item(item_name, recipe_name, recipe_node, ingredients)

...

--> local node_item = self.fg:add_node(item_name, fz_graph.NT_ITEM)

1 year, 6 months ago

same issue also any fixes/updates yet? thnx

1 year, 6 months ago

sorry by pyanodon seem to be busy :/ . I don't fully understand his code so i could create a fix but not for every "case" . So Py is the best for that . So now we are waiting him to read that issue

1 year, 6 months ago

and i hate scripting code :p

1 year, 6 months ago
1 year, 6 months ago

yes, same for me also, + it wiped out all/most of my machines so hope fix will come soon :)

1 year, 6 months ago

i don't why he want to do some mysterious stuff like space exploration.... he created so much more incompatibility :( now

1 year, 6 months ago

I traced my issue in the other thread to Bob's enemies mod

1 year, 6 months ago

still no sign of a fix???

1 year, 6 months ago

nope :(

1 year, 6 months ago

i rollback all of my version of py mods. I don't want to play something that won't work with any mods

1 year, 6 months ago

work?

1 year, 6 months ago

yes but thas not the newest things

1 year, 6 months ago

earth to Pyanodon come in! we need you! :)

1 year, 6 months ago

i don't why he want to do some mysterious stuff like space exploration.... he created so much more incompatibility :( now

oh no you cant just add have the mod portal now. its just the worst thing ever. post processing cleans up the tech tree and keeps us from having to manually work it over for every tiny little change.

mod portal isnt exactly great at giving notifications on issues. if you can tell me what mod or mods your having issues with we can look into the issues. so far the only mod i see listed specifically as having an issue is bobs power and thats not going to be supported

1 year, 6 months ago
(updated 1 year, 6 months ago)

to king: It's not just one or two mods that are having issues, like I said it/new update wiped out all my machines. + of course the pypostprocessing error that every one is still getting. My factory got Jacked! oh crap!

1 year, 6 months ago

if you can tell me what mod or mods your having issues with we can look into the issues

https://mods.factorio.com/mod/Bio_Industries
https://mods.factorio.com/mod/grand-unified-factorio-theory
https://mods.factorio.com/mod/MultipleUnitTrainControl
https://mods.factorio.com/mod/Robot256Lib
https://mods.factorio.com/mod/Nuclear%20Fuel
https://mods.factorio.com/mod/boblogistics (I understand your policy with bobs but it's throwing similar issues so it might be an easy win)

are the ones from my current list it's having issues with.

1 year, 6 months ago

Bob's enemies mod too. but that's already being worked on.

1 year, 6 months ago
1 year, 6 months ago

this mods is to precise for py suite. I can't go right with many other mods :(

1 year, 6 months ago

mods in fix future?

1 year, 6 months ago

Don't know honestly

1 year, 6 months ago

I have it down to Pyanodons Industry 2.0.1, Pyanodons Post Processing 0.1.2, and the Factorio Standard Library and still can't get it to load. It appears to just not function, but a required library.

auto_tech.lua150 dependency loop

industry has a base version dependency of >= 0.15.37 while post requires 1.1.0
std library is the same 1.4.0

Post Process has a dependency of Industry (optional) but it is white, like it is required. Was a switch missed to mark industry as optional? May or may not be related.

Looking through, not 100% with LUA coding by any means, but it looks like maybe an error in topo_sort being returned.

In just testing, industry and post don't work with just them, py coal is needed, then the error goes away. Hidden requirement in there somewhere.

1 year, 6 months ago

it seems that this mod check every recipe to adjust the tech cost and properly set them to the correct associate technology. The real problem seem to be the variety of code on the portal and the "code tricks" related to them.

1 year, 6 months ago

Idea fix in mods and mods compatible.

1 year, 5 months ago

any news? doesn't look like it????? :(

1 year, 5 months ago

sorry no news for now :/

1 year, 5 months ago

sorry no news for now :/

ty

1 year, 5 months ago

I solved my problem by disabling all mods except for pY, restarting the game and then adding mods 1 by 1, restarting in between. I originally planned to just find the conflict but it solved the issue altogether instead lol.

1 year, 5 months ago
(updated 1 year, 5 months ago)

I solved my problem by disabling all mods except for pY, restarting the game and then adding mods 1 by 1, restarting in between. I originally planned to just find the conflict but it solved the issue altogether instead lol.

yikes! + congrats! (snds like a lot of work just to get a mod to work) just sayin :)

1 year, 5 months ago

we are waiting for a normal correction, not a perversion every time.
You can't do mods like that, not only is the graphics demanding, but they also broke the codes.

1 year, 5 months ago

we are waiting for a normal correction, not a perversion every time.
You can't do mods like that, not only is the graphics demanding, but they also broke the codes.

yes, a normal fix by the gentleman who made the mod. :)

1 year, 5 months ago

I confirm the problem lies with Bob's mods. I tried to start a run with full Py and just Bob's libraries and modules, and it crashed Py post-processing.

1 year, 5 months ago
(updated 1 year, 5 months ago)

in general, I tried to download other mods, and all, even simple mods, had an error with the same codes, with the name auto research (tech)

1 year, 5 months ago

in general, I tried to download other mods, and all, even simple mods, had an error with the same codes, with the name auto research (tech)

thank you :)

This thread has been locked.